Carol and Neil are are successful in terms of grades, but not very popular at their highschool. When Carol comes to know that two foreign exchange students from France and Italy were redirected to another school, she figures she and Neil could take their places and be in the middle of public interest for one semester.

A white female detective is partnered with a black male detective to find the person who is committing a series of particularly vicious murders. During the course of the investigation the two begin to develop an attraction to each other, but the situation is complicated by the fact that he is married.

O.J. Simpson plays Michael Brennen, a San Francisco private eye who gets dragged into a drug-smuggling operation while searching for the girlfriend of a deal client, leading Brennen to a politically prominent family.

Just when you thought hidden-camera shows couldn't get any crazier, "Juiced," the outrageous practical joke show starring NFL Hall of Famer and alleged double-murderer O.J. Simpson, emerges. Taking a page from popular shows like "Candid Camera" and "Punk'd," Simpson and his cohorts perform a host of elaborate practical jokes on unsuspecting "marks" all across the country, and capture it on camera for all the world to see.
